The Royal Yachting Association, based in Hamble, near Southampton, is the national governing body for all forms of recreational,
competitive and professional boating. It represents dinghy and yacht racing, motor and sail cruising, RIBs and sports boats, windsurfing, inland cruising, and personal watercraft.
